The values > for R1 and > > C1 depend upon the desired slew rate which is ~ R1*C1. With 1uF and > 10k you > > obtain ~ 10 ms slew rate. The upper half of the A-170 uses this > circuit > > (with R1 as a combination of a fixed resistor and a potentiometer) > followed > > by a buffer amplifier to avoid voltage losses caused by the load > connected > > to the R/C combination.
